TPU (thermoplastic polyurethane) is an elastomer that occupies a unique position between rubbers and rigid plastics. It combines flexibility and elasticity comparable to rubber with abrasion, oil, and fuel resistance superior to most conventional elastomers.

Among the best abrasion resistance of any elastomer — ideal for parts subjected to repeated friction or abrasive surfaces.
Excellent resistance to mineral oils, fuels, greases, and many solvents. Outperforms neoprene on this point for oil-industry applications.
High rebound and low permanent deformation under load. TPU seals retain their tightness over long service periods.
From 60 Shore A (very soft) to 70 Shore D (semi-rigid) — a single material family covers a spectrum of applications unique among elastomers.
